Join the Women LUV HorsesĀ® Team
Lynn Palm, Palm Partnership Training®,  seeks an enthusiastic horse woman to join the staff of her Women LUV Horses®  retreat, a three day celebration of horses and women, held December 5-7, 2008, at California’s Industry Hills Expo Center in the City of Industry, near Los Angeles

The retreat is the first of its kind for women and girls who love horses.  Activities include shopping, demonstrations, workshops, seminars, and presentations by star clinicians and guest speakers such as Barbra Schulte, Jane Savoie, Cynthia Cantleberry, Sharon Camarillo and Lynn Palm.  Evening festivities include a Friday Fashion for Fillies equestrian fashion show and Saturday American Quarter Horse Association America’s Horse Cares Cowgirl Party.

"There are lots of fun opportunities to be a part of this unique retreat!" states Palm. Palm seeks an energetic horse woman with a sales and event planning background to assist in organizing the event. The ideal candidate for this salaried position will have both a passion for horses and people. If you are interested in joining the Women LUV Horses® team, contact generalinfo@lynnpalm.com.
